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
| — | anwenderwiki:nagios:nagios-chilliuser [2013/06/01 00:01] (aktuell) – angelegt - Externe Bearbeitung 127.0.0.1 | ||
|---|---|---|---|
| Zeile 1: | Zeile 1: | ||
| + | {{tag> nagios chilli}} | ||
| + | |||
| + | ====== Anzahl der Chilli User anzeigen ====== | ||
| + | |||
| + | Neues nagios-Plugin am Chilli-Server unter **''/ | ||
| + | |||
| + | <code text check_chilliusers> | ||
| + | #! /bin/sh | ||
| + | # check Anzahl der authentifizierten Chilli-User | ||
| + | |||
| + | anzahl=`chilli_query list | awk -F " " '$5 == " | ||
| + | |||
| + | echo " | ||
| + | |||
| + | exit 0 | ||
| + | </ | ||
| + | |||
| + | Das Plugin dann am Besten über [[anwenderwiki: | ||
| + | |||
| + | 1.) Am Chilli ein Command unter **''/ | ||
| + | command[check_chilliusers]=sudo / | ||
| + | |||
| + | 2.) Am Chilli sudo für nagios erlauben, mit visudo folgende Zeilen ergänzen bzw. abändern: | ||
| + | < | ||
| + | ... | ||
| + | # Cmnd alias specification | ||
| + | Cmnd_Alias | ||
| + | |||
| + | # User privilege specification | ||
| + | nagios | ||
| + | |||
| + | ... | ||
| + | </ | ||
| + | |||
| + | 3.) Am Chilli NRPE neustarten | ||
| + | service nagios-nrpe-server restart | ||
| + | |||
| + | 4.) Am Server zum Testen (mit blauer IP des Chilli): | ||
| + | / | ||
| + | sollte folgende Ausgabe liefern: " | ||
| + | |||
| + | 5.) Am Server neuen Service unter Nagios in der neuen Datei **''/ | ||
| + | <code text chillicheck.cfg> | ||
| + | # ' | ||
| + | define command{ | ||
| + | command_name | ||
| + | command_line | ||
| + | } | ||
| + | |||
| + | define service{ | ||
| + | use | ||
| + | host_name | ||
| + | service_description | ||
| + | notification_options | ||
| + | check_command | ||
| + | } | ||
| + | |||
| + | </ | ||
| + | 6.) Am Server Nagios neustarten | ||
| + | service nagios3 restart | ||